:root{--bg:#0f1724;--panel:#141f2e;--panel-strong:#192637;--panel-soft:#192637b8;--text:#f6f0e4;--muted:#b8b1a4;--border:#ece0ca24;--green:#6d9f79;--amber:#c89b4a;--accent:#8ea6c9;--danger:#c47267;--shadow:0 22px 54px #02060c57;--focus:0 0 0 3px #c89b4a47;--grid:#ece0ca0f}*{box-sizing:border-box}html{background:var(--bg)}body{color:var(--text);background:linear-gradient(to right, transparent 0, transparent 79px, var(--grid) 80px, transparent 81px), linear-gradient(to bottom, transparent 0, transparent 119px, var(--grid) 120px, transparent 121px), radial-gradient(circle at top left, #8ea6c91f, transparent 26%), radial-gradient(circle at top right, #6d9f7914, transparent 22%), linear-gradient(180deg, #111a29 0%, var(--bg) 100%);margin:0;font-family:Georgia,Times New Roman,serif}button,input,select,textarea{font:inherit}a{color:inherit}.page-shell{max-width:1320px;margin:0 auto;padding:40px 20px 88px}.hero,.insight-grid,.footer-note{margin-bottom:28px}.hero{grid-template-columns:minmax(0,1.16fr) minmax(360px,.84fr);align-items:start;gap:24px;display:grid}.hero-main{gap:18px;display:grid}.hero-copy,.hero-report,.search-card,.results-card,.insight-card,.footer-note{border:1px solid var(--border);box-shadow:var(--shadow);background:linear-gradient(#192637f5,#141f2efa);border-radius:24px;position:relative;overflow:hidden}.hero-copy:before,.hero-report:before,.search-card:before,.results-card:before,.insight-card:before,.footer-note:before{content:"";background:linear-gradient(to bottom, transparent 0, transparent 55px, var(--grid) 56px, transparent 57px), linear-gradient(to right, transparent 0, transparent 47px, var(--grid) 48px, transparent 49px);pointer-events:none;position:absolute;inset:0}.hero-copy{padding:28px 30px 30px}.hero-topline{justify-content:space-between;align-items:center;gap:16px;margin-bottom:12px;display:flex}.hero-copy h1{letter-spacing:-.05em;margin:8px 0 12px;font-size:clamp(2.7rem,6vw,4.6rem);line-height:.95}.lede{max-width:34rem;color:var(--text);margin:0 0 12px;font-size:clamp(1.24rem,2vw,1.5rem)}.hero-supporting-tight,.panel-note,.microcopy p,.empty-state p,.footer-note p,.result-block p,.insight-card li,.upgrade-copy,.field-help{color:var(--muted);line-height:1.6}.hero-disclaimer{color:var(--amber);margin:16px 0 0;font-size:.95rem}.eyebrow,.section-label,.panel-label,.report-label{color:var(--accent);letter-spacing:.16em;text-transform:uppercase;margin:0 0 10px;font-family:Courier New,monospace;font-size:.78rem}.plain-list{margin:0;padding:0;list-style:none}.brand-lockup{align-items:center;gap:12px;padding:4px 0;display:inline-flex}.brand-seal{flex:none;width:58px;height:58px}.brand-seal svg{width:100%;height:100%}.seal-fill{fill:#f6f0e40a;stroke:#f6f0e424;stroke-width:2px}.seal-stroke{fill:none;stroke:var(--text);stroke-width:5px;stroke-linecap:round;stroke-linejoin:round}.muted-stroke{stroke:var(--amber);opacity:.84}.brand-wordmark{display:grid}.brand-kicker{color:var(--muted);letter-spacing:.18em;text-transform:uppercase;font-family:Courier New,monospace;font-size:.68rem}.brand-name{letter-spacing:-.04em;font-size:1.18rem}.hero-pills{flex-wrap:wrap;gap:10px;margin-top:18px;display:flex}.hero-pills span,.status-chip,.report-value{border-radius:999px;align-items:center;padding:9px 13px;font-size:.88rem;display:inline-flex}.hero-pills span{border:1px solid var(--border);background:#f6f0e409}.search-shell{gap:16px;display:grid}.search-shell-hero .search-head{margin-bottom:0}.search-head{justify-content:space-between;align-items:end;gap:16px;display:flex}.search-head h2,.hero-report h2,.insight-card h2,.empty-state h3,.result-header h3{letter-spacing:-.04em;margin:0;font-size:clamp(1.45rem,2.4vw,2.1rem)}.mode-toggle{flex-wrap:wrap;gap:8px;display:flex}.mode-toggle button,.primary-button,.locale-toggle select{border-radius:16px;transition:border-color .14s,background .14s,color .14s,transform .14s,box-shadow .14s}.mode-toggle button{color:var(--muted);cursor:pointer;background:#f6f0e408;border:1px solid #0000;padding:10px 14px}.mode-toggle button:hover{background:#f6f0e412;border-color:#f6f0e414}.mode-toggle .mode-active{color:var(--text);background:#8ea6c929;border-color:#8ea6c96b}.locale-toggle{min-width:118px}.locale-toggle select{border:1px solid var(--border);width:100%;color:var(--text);background:#f6f0e409;padding:9px 12px}.search-grid{grid-template-columns:390px minmax(0,1fr);gap:18px;display:grid}.search-shell-hero .search-grid{grid-template-columns:minmax(0,1fr)}.search-card,.results-card,.insight-card,.footer-note,.hero-report{padding:22px}.field{gap:8px;margin-bottom:14px;display:grid}.field-label-row{justify-content:space-between;align-items:center;gap:12px;margin-bottom:12px;display:flex}.field-title{color:var(--text);font-size:1rem;font-weight:600}.field span{color:var(--muted);font-size:.94rem}.field input,.field select,.field textarea{width:100%;color:var(--text);background:#f6f0e40a;border:1px solid #f6f0e41f;border-radius:16px;padding:15px 16px}.field input::placeholder,.field textarea::placeholder{color:#b8b1a4b8}.field-row{grid-template-columns:repeat(2,minmax(0,1fr));gap:12px;display:grid}.batch-textarea{resize:vertical;min-height:180px}.tld-picker{flex-wrap:wrap;gap:8px;display:flex}.tld-option{border:1px solid var(--border);color:var(--muted);cursor:pointer;background:#f6f0e409;border-radius:999px;padding:9px 12px;transition:border-color .14s,background .14s,color .14s,box-shadow .14s,transform .14s}.tld-option:hover:not(:disabled){color:var(--text);border-color:#8ea6c957}.tld-option-active{color:var(--text);background:#8ea6c929;border-color:#8ea6c96b}.tld-option:disabled{opacity:.45;cursor:not-allowed}.primary-button{width:100%;color:var(--text);cursor:pointer;background:linear-gradient(#c89b4a3d,#c89b4a29);border:1px solid #c89b4a4d;padding:15px 18px;font-weight:600}.link-button.primary-button{width:auto;min-height:42px;padding:0 14px}.primary-button:hover:not(:disabled){transform:translateY(-1px);box-shadow:0 12px 24px #c89b4a14}.primary-button:disabled{cursor:wait;opacity:.7}.mode-toggle button:focus-visible,.primary-button:focus-visible,.locale-toggle select:focus-visible,.tld-option:focus-visible,.field input:focus-visible,.field select:focus-visible,.field textarea:focus-visible{box-shadow:var(--focus);border-color:#c89b4a7a;outline:none}.microcopy{border-top:1px solid var(--border);margin-top:16px;padding-top:14px}.results-card{background:linear-gradient(#141f2efa,#111926fa);min-height:320px}.results-card-hero{min-height:240px}.result-block{gap:16px;display:grid}.trust-statement,.evidence-list{border-top:1px solid var(--border);padding-top:12px}.evidence-list{gap:10px;display:grid}.evidence-row{justify-content:space-between;align-items:start;gap:12px;display:flex}.evidence-meta,.results-trust-copy{color:var(--muted);letter-spacing:.04em;margin:0;font-family:Courier New,monospace;font-size:.82rem}.result-header{justify-content:space-between;align-items:start;gap:16px;display:flex}.result-meta{grid-template-columns:repeat(2,minmax(0,1fr));gap:14px;margin:0;display:grid}.result-meta div{border-top:1px solid var(--border);padding-top:12px}.result-meta dt{color:var(--muted);margin-bottom:6px}.result-meta dd{margin:0}.status-chip{border:1px solid #0000;font-size:.82rem}.status-available,.report-pill-positive{color:#d8eadc;background:#6d9f7924;border-color:#6d9f795c}.status-caution,.report-pill-caution{color:#f0d7a8;background:#c89b4a24;border-color:#c89b4a61}.status-no-evidence{color:#d7e1f0;background:#8ea6c91f;border-color:#8ea6c957}.status-taken,.status-error,.report-pill-taken{color:#f3cac4;background:#c4726724;border-color:#c472675c}.status-muted{color:#d7e1f0;background:#8ea6c924;border-color:#8ea6c94d}.table-wrap{overflow-x:auto}table{border-collapse:collapse;width:100%}th,td{border-bottom:1px solid var(--border);text-align:left;white-space:nowrap;padding:14px 10px}th{color:var(--muted);font-size:.84rem;font-weight:500}.preview-note,.error-banner,.invalid-panel{border-radius:18px;padding:12px 14px}.preview-note,.invalid-panel{background:#c89b4a14;border:1px solid #c89b4a29}.error-banner{color:#f0c5bf;background:#c472671a;border:1px solid #c472672e}.results-disclaimer{color:var(--muted);margin:4px 0 0;font-size:.92rem}.empty-state{text-align:center;place-items:center;min-height:100%;display:grid}.hero-report{background:linear-gradient(#192637fa,#121c29fa);gap:18px;display:grid}.report-header{justify-content:space-between;align-items:start;gap:16px;display:flex}.report-stamp{color:var(--amber);letter-spacing:.14em;text-transform:uppercase;border:1px solid #c89b4a42;border-radius:999px;padding:8px 11px;font-family:Courier New,monospace;font-size:.76rem}.report-ledger,.report-audit,.hero-shortlist,.report-meta-grid{border:1px solid var(--border);background:#f6f0e408;border-radius:18px}.report-ledger{overflow:hidden}.report-row{border-bottom:1px solid var(--border);grid-template-columns:112px minmax(0,1fr);gap:14px;padding:14px 16px;display:grid}.report-row:last-child{border-bottom:0}.report-label{color:var(--muted);margin:0}.report-value{color:var(--text);letter-spacing:.03em;border-radius:0;justify-self:start;padding:0;font-family:Courier New,monospace}.report-audit,.hero-shortlist{padding:16px}.report-audit .plain-list,.hero-shortlist .plain-list{gap:12px}.report-audit li{padding-left:18px;position:relative}.report-audit li:before{content:"";background:var(--amber);width:8px;height:1px;position:absolute;top:.62rem;left:0}.report-meta-grid{grid-template-columns:repeat(2,minmax(0,1fr));display:grid}.report-meta-grid>div{border-right:1px solid var(--border);padding:16px}.report-meta-grid>div:last-child{border-right:0}.insight-grid{grid-template-columns:repeat(3,minmax(0,1fr));gap:18px;display:grid}.insight-card{padding:22px}.insight-card ul{gap:14px}.insight-card li{padding-left:18px;position:relative}.insight-card li:before{content:"";background:var(--accent);width:8px;height:1px;position:absolute;top:.66rem;left:0}.audience-card{background:linear-gradient(180deg, #141f2efa, #111c28fa), var(--panel)}.accent-card{background:radial-gradient(circle at 100% 0,#c89b4a1a,#0000 35%),linear-gradient(#192637fa,#111c28fa)}.upgrade-copy{margin:0 0 14px}.upgrade-list li:before{background:var(--amber)}.footer-note{padding:22px}.site-header{z-index:20;-webkit-backdrop-filter:blur(10px);backdrop-filter:blur(10px);border-bottom:1px solid var(--border);background:#0d1420d6;position:sticky;top:0}.site-header-inner{justify-content:space-between;align-items:center;gap:18px;width:min(1180px,100% - 28px);margin:0 auto;padding:14px 0;display:flex}.site-brand{color:inherit;text-decoration:none}.brand-lockup-compact .brand-seal{width:46px;height:46px}.brand-lockup-compact .brand-name{font-size:1.05rem}.site-nav,.site-account,.site-account-indicator{align-items:center;gap:14px;display:flex}.site-account-links{align-items:center;gap:10px;display:flex}.site-nav a,.site-account a{color:var(--text);text-decoration:none}.secondary-button,.link-button{border:1px solid var(--border);min-height:42px;color:var(--text);background:#f8fafc05;border-radius:999px;justify-content:center;align-items:center;padding:0 14px;text-decoration:none;display:inline-flex}.simple-page-shell{width:min(920px,100% - 28px);margin:0 auto;padding:34px 0 72px}.simple-card{border:1px solid var(--border);background:linear-gradient(180deg, #141f2efa, #111c28fa), var(--panel);padding:26px;box-shadow:0 18px 40px #0208124d}.auth-form,.pricing-grid,.dashboard-grid{gap:18px;display:grid}.auth-layout{grid-template-columns:minmax(0,1.4fr) minmax(260px,.8fr);gap:22px;display:grid}.auth-sidecard{border:1px solid var(--border);background:#080e1873;align-content:start;gap:14px;padding:20px;display:grid}.subtle-link{color:var(--muted);text-decoration:none}.pricing-grid,.dashboard-grid{grid-template-columns:repeat(3,minmax(0,1fr));margin-top:20px}.pricing-card{border:1px solid var(--border);background:#080e1873;padding:20px}.dashboard-shell,.dashboard-header{gap:18px;display:grid}.dashboard-header{grid-template-columns:1fr auto;align-items:start}.dashboard-plan{text-align:right}@media (max-width:1100px){.hero,.insight-grid,.pricing-grid,.dashboard-grid,.auth-layout{grid-template-columns:1fr}}@media (max-width:760px){.page-shell{padding:24px 14px 64px}body{background:linear-gradient(to bottom, transparent 0, transparent 111px, var(--grid) 112px, transparent 113px), radial-gradient(circle at top left, #8ea6c91a, transparent 28%), linear-gradient(180deg, #111a29 0%, var(--bg) 100%)}.hero-topline,.search-head,.result-header,.report-header,.site-header-inner,.dashboard-header{flex-direction:column;align-items:start}.hero-copy,.hero-report,.search-card,.results-card,.insight-card,.footer-note{padding:18px}.field-row,.result-meta,.report-meta-grid,.search-grid,.pricing-grid,.dashboard-grid,.auth-layout{grid-template-columns:1fr}.report-row{grid-template-columns:1fr;gap:8px}.report-meta-grid>div{border-right:0;border-bottom:1px solid var(--border)}.report-meta-grid>div:last-child{border-bottom:0}}
